Navigating the Waters: Unveiling the Power Behind Canal Narrowboats – A Dive into Marine Engines

Canal narrowboats, with their charming and unique presence on waterways, have been a staple of transportation and leisure for centuries. Behind the scenes, these vessels rely on powerful marine engines to navigate the intricate network of canals and rivers. In this blog post, we will explore the fascinating world of marine engines designed specifically for canal narrowboats, shedding light on their importance, types, and key features.

  1. Purpose-built for Canals: Canal narrowboats operate in a distinct environment with narrow waterways, low bridges, and varying water depths. As a result, marine engines for these vessels are purpose-built to handle the unique challenges presented by canal navigation. Manufacturers design these engines with a focus on efficiency, compactness, and reliability, ensuring smooth travel through tight spaces.
  2. Types of Marine Engines: a. Traditional Diesel Engines: Traditional diesel engines remain a popular choice for canal narrowboats. Known for their robust performance and fuel efficiency, these engines provide the necessary power for long journeys on the canals. They are often favored for their reliability and ability to handle the continuous operation demanded by canal travel.

    b. Electric Propulsion: With the growing emphasis on eco-friendly alternatives, electric propulsion systems have gained traction in the canal narrowboat community. Electric engines offer a silent and emission-free experience, making them ideal for those who prioritize sustainability and a peaceful journey. Advances in battery technology have extended the range of electric narrowboats, making them a viable option for canal enthusiasts.

  3. Key Features to Consider: a. Size and Compactness: Given the limited space on canal narrowboats, marine engines must be compact yet powerful. Manufacturers prioritize size and weight considerations without compromising performance.

    b. Manoeuvrability: Canal navigation requires precise manoeuvrability, especially in tight spaces and through winding waterways. Marine engines for narrowboats are designed to provide excellent control, ensuring captains can navigate with ease and confidence.

    c. Fuel Efficiency: Fuel efficiency is a crucial factor for canal narrowboats, as they often embark on long journeys with limited refueling options. Both traditional diesel and electric engines are designed to optimize fuel or energy consumption, providing a cost-effective and sustainable solution.

  4. Maintenance and Longevity: Regular maintenance is essential to ensure the longevity of marine engines. Canal narrowboat owners need to follow manufacturer guidelines for routine checks and servicing to keep their engines in top condition. Choosing a reliable and reputable engine brand can contribute to the long-term durability of the vessel.

Conclusion: In the intricate world of canal narrowboats, marine engines play a pivotal role in ensuring a seamless and enjoyable journey. Whether powered by traditional diesel engines or embracing the eco-friendly wave of electric propulsion, these engines are tailored to meet the unique demands of canal navigation. As technology continues to advance, the future of marine engines for canal narrowboats holds exciting possibilities, promising even greater efficiency, sustainability, and an enhanced boating experience for enthusiasts on the waterways.
